Error description
This APAR includes fixes to various defects identified in CICS Explorer 5.5.0.

Problem summary
- The CICS Security Discovery editor does not allow support for universal access permissions. - When the Security Discovery Data (SDD) has been loaded, a generic profile can be deleted even if there are no proposed resources linked to that profile Errors. This should not be possible. - There is a missing warning icon in the app filter when a generic resource is not associated with the origins selected within the CICS Security Discovery editor. - For SDD, a user remains in the individuals list even when the permission has been moved to unresolved. - A member list can be created with the same name as an existing member list. - Support within the Security Discovery editor is not available for the display of UACC values other than NONE. - It is not currently possible to save entry points when using the CICS bundle manifest editor. - Improvements are needed to Copyright statements.
Problem conclusion
Various Security Discovery updates and fixes - The CICS Security Discovery editor now supports processing for universal access permissions and enables customers to convert these into more secure specific permissions. - Deleting a generic profile is now only allowed if the Security Discovery Data (SDD) has been loaded and there are no proposed resources for the generic profile. - There is no longer a missing warning icon in the app filter when a generic resource is not associated with the origins selected. - For SDD, a user no longer remains in individuals when the permission is moved to unresolved. - A member list can no longer be created with the same name as an existing member list. - The support for displaying UACC values other than NONE in the Security Discovery editor has been re-enabled. Update to new Liberty version. - WebSphere Application Server Liberty has been updated to version 24.0.0.9 Fix to allow for saving entry points in CICS bundle editor. - When using the CICS bundle manifest editor it is now possible to save entry points. Miscellaneous - A new System Resources (SYSRES) view has been added. - Improvements have been made to Copyright statements. This fix will be made available in Versions 5.5.40 (34.0.2) and 5.5.41 (33.0.12) of the CICS Explorer.
